What is an Electrical Safety Certificate?

  • An Electrical Safety Certificate is a formal document issued by a qualified electrician to confirm that electrical installations and components in a property meet the required safety standards. This certificate serves as a critical compliance mechanism, ensuring that all electrical systems are free from inherent risks and are in line with current safety regulations.

  • The issuance of this certificate follows a rigorous certification process involving detailed inspection and testing procedures designed to detect any potential electrical hazards.

  • These standards are designed to mitigate risks such as electric shocks, fires, and other safety threats that can arise from faulty electrical installations.

  • If discrepancies or non-conformities are found, they must be rectified before the certificate can be issued. Once the electrician confirms that all systems are compliant and functioning safely, the Electrical Safety Certificate is granted.

  • This certificate not only validates the safety of the electrical installations but also serves as an indispensable document in various legal and transactional contexts, ensuring that all parties are aware of the electrical integrity of the property.

How Long Does Landlord Electrical Safety Certificate Last?

Rented Residential Property

BS7671 states that the maximum pass report an inspector can give to a rented residential property is 5 years.

Rented Commercial Property

BS7671 states that the maximum pass report an inspector can give to a rented commercial property is 5 years.

Rented Industrial
Property

BS7671 states that the maximum pass report an inspector can give to a rented industrial property is 3 years.

According to BS7671, the maximum recommended timeframe for an Electrical Safety Certificate is 5 years if the property installation being inspected is in good condition and up to code. However, if the property is in fair condition and up to code, the Electrical Safety Certificate can pass anywhere from 1-5 years with C3 recommendations for improvement. The Electrical Safety Certificate can result in either a Pass (Satisfactory) or Fail (Unsatisfactory) report. If the report is a Pass (Satisfactory), the inspector can recommend a maximum pass report of 5 years for rented residential/commercial properties and 3 years for industrial properties, but only if the property installation is in good condition and up to code.

How Often Should You Get an Electrical Safety Certificate?

Determining the appropriate frequency for obtaining an Electrical Safety Certificate is critical for maintaining compliance with safety regulations and ensuring ongoing operational security. The interval at which these inspections should be conducted depends on several factors, including the type of installation, its age, usage, and the environment in which it operates.

Compliance with these intervals is not merely a regulatory formality but a crucial step in mitigating risks associated with electrical systems.

Here is a general guideline for various scenarios:

Residential Properties

Homeowners should consider a full electrical inspection at least every 10 years. For rental properties, it is advised to obtain a certificate every 5 years or upon change of tenancy. This helps in identifying common electrical hazards and ensures the safety of the occupants.

Commercial and Industrial Facilitie

Due to higher power usage and more complex systems, commercial and industrial facilities should have more frequent inspections. It is recommended to perform these checks every 3 to 5 years. Facilities with heavy machinery or hazardous conditions might require more frequent reviews.

DIY Electrical Inspections

While professional inspections are necessary, homeowners and facility managers can conduct regular DIY electrical inspections to supplement formal evaluations. This includes checking for exposed wires, ensuring the importance of grounding is maintained, and following an electrical maintenance.

What Does an Electrical Safety Certificate Include?

An Electrical Safety Certificate provides a comprehensive record that verifies the electrical installations within a property meet the relevant safety standards. This document is essential for ensuring the safety, functionality, and compliance of electrical systems, particularly in residential, commercial, and industrial properties.

The certificate typically includes detailed assessments that focus on several key areas. These include the adequacy of earthing and bonding, the suitability of switchgear and controlgear, and the serviceability of switches, sockets, and light fittings. Furthermore, it scrutinizes the type of wiring system and its condition, identifies any damage or wear and tear, and checks for the presence of residual current devices for socket-outlets that could potentially supply portable equipment outdoors.

Understanding electrical codes is crucial in this process, as it ensures that the installations meet current regulatory standards for safety. Electrical system maintenance is also a critical component covered in the certificate, addressing the importance of regular checks to prevent common wiring issues and ensure ongoing compliance and safety.

Electrical Safety Certificate and UK Compliance Regulations

Understanding the components of an Electrical Safety Certificate highlights the importance of compliance with safety standards. In the UK, adhering to these standards is not merely a recommendation but a statutory requirement, particularly for landlords and commercial property owners. The certificate itself is a document resulting from a series of inspections and evaluations performed by a qualified electrician, ensuring the electrical installations meet the stringent British Standard BS 7671.

The certification process involves several key steps:

  1. Inspection Procedures: A comprehensive assessment is conducted to check all electrical installations against current regulations. This includes examining the safety of the wiring, the condition of the switchgear, and the functionality of residual current devices.
  2. Testing: After the initial inspection, rigorous testing of electrical circuits and equipment is performed to detect any hidden faults. This may involve dead testing for continuity of conductors, insulation resistance, and polarity checks, as well as live testing, which includes earth fault loop impedance testing and RCD trip time tests.
  3. Certification and Reporting: Once the property passes the inspection and testing phases, a detailed report is generated. This report outlines any defects or deviations from the safety standards and recommends necessary corrective actions. If all standards are met, the electrical safety certificate is issued, validating compliance.

Keeping up with compliance updates is crucial. The UK’s regulations are periodically reviewed and updated to incorporate new safety technologies and methodologies.

Property owners and managers must ensure that their properties are inspected regularly in accordance with these evolving safety standards to maintain certification validity and ensure the safety of all occupants.

What Happens If You Fail an Electrical Safety Inspection?

Failing an electrical safety inspection can have serious consequences for property owners and managers, particularly in terms of legal and financial liabilities. When an inspection identifies non-compliance with safety standards, the inspector will document all electrical hazards that pose immediate or potential dangers. The resulting report outlines the necessary remedial actions that must be taken to achieve compliance.

The legal implications of failing an inspection are significant. Property owners may face fines, penalties, or legal suits if the identified hazards lead to accidents or injuries. Notably, non-compliance can result in the suspension of business operations, which adds to financial losses due to operational downtime.

Moreover, insurance claims may be rejected if it is proven that electrical systems were not compliant at the time of any incident.

To rectify these issues, property owners must undertake prescribed remedial actions. This involves hiring certified electricians to correct faults and reconfigure systems to meet the required safety standards. Subsequent re-inspections are necessary to verify that all corrections are in place and functioning correctly. Only then can a safety compliance certificate be issued, affirming the property’s adherence to electrical safety norms.

It is crucial for owners and managers to understand the inspection consequences in depth to prevent future failures. Proactive measures, including regular audits and maintenance schedules, are advisable to uphold safety compliance continuously. This not only circumvents legal and financial repercussions but also ensures the safety and well-being of all occupants within the facility.

How Much Does an Electrical Safety Certificate Cost?

Determining the cost of an Electrical Safety Certificate involves considering several factors, including the size and type of the property, the complexity of the electrical installations, and regional pricing variations. These cost factors are crucial as they determine the scope of the inspection required to ensure compliance with national safety standards.

The price of obtaining an Electrical Safety Certificate can vary significantly based on:

Property Size and Type

Larger properties or those with more complex systems, such as commercial or industrial spaces, generally require more extensive inspection efforts, leading to higher costs.

Regional Variations

Costs can also differ depending on the location of the property. Metropolitan areas often have higher rates due to increased labor costs and demand for qualified electricians.

Electrician Qualifications

The expertise and credentials of the conducting electrician play a pivotal role. Certified electricians with extensive experience in compliance checks may charge more, reflecting their proficiency and reliability in issuing valid certificates.

Understanding these elements is essential for property owners to anticipate expenses accurately and ensure that the inspection is thorough.

The frequency of inspections, dictated by certificate validity, also impacts long-term costs, as regular compliance checks are necessary to maintain safety standards and certificate validity.

Proper budgeting for these expenses is crucial for effective property management and adherence to safety regulations. By hiring qualified electricians who perform rigorous compliance checks, property owners safeguard their investments and ensure the well-being of occupants.
